Oman News: MCD launches rulebook that includes securities lending, collateral management

Muscat Clearing & Depository (MCD) announced the approval and implementation of its Internal Regulatory Rulebook, reports Oman News Agency. 

The rulebook includes general provisions governing services, operational workflows, roles and responsibilities, dispute resolution, liability, and indemnification. It also sets out detailed criteria for MCD membership, the use of the central securities depository (CSD) system, securities account management, record-keeping of the central registry, pledges and liens, collateral management, and enforcement mechanisms. In addition, it provides a detailed guide to all clearing, settlement, depository, and corporate action services, as well as the recently launched securities lending and borrowing (SLB) framework.

Mohammed Al Abri, CEO of MCD, was cited as stating: “For the first time, all relevant regulatory provisions are consolidated into a single, accessible document that will serve as the authoritative reference for our operations.”
